Long-term health conditions and the need for help with everyday activities.
A higher burden of chronic illness shapes daily life in Murrin Bridge, where 33.3% of people live with a long-term health condition. This is well above the national figure of 27.7%, with mental health challenges being particularly prominent.
Long-term conditions people report.
Mental health conditions affect 14% of residents, a figure well above the 8.8% national average. Among the third of the population with long-term health issues, asthma is the most common at 15.8%.

People needing help with daily activities.
Despite the prevalence of chronic illness, no one in the area reported needing help with daily activities. This is well below the 5.8% seen across Australia and New South Wales.
